Dexter Dunken, All-Stater
Coming to Ottawa-Glandorf?
Putnam County Sentinel – By Chris Benson – April 1, 1975
It was announced Tuesday, April 1, that 6-8 sophomore,
Dexter Dunken, from Seneca Falls, New York is transferring
to Ottawa-Glandorf High School this coming fall.
The basketball phenomenon was all-state this past season,
averaged an unbelievable 34.5 points, 19 rebounds, six assists
and five blocked shots per game. He played every position for
the Seneca Runnin’ Rebels.
The reason for his moving to Ottawa is that his father, Darnell
Dunken, is being transferred to the Philips ECG Plant here
from the Philips plant in Seneca Falls.
In one game this past year, Dunken scored 67 points which
included 26 of 27 field goal performance with nine slam
dunks, one of those a double 360.
The Dunkens are expected to move to Ottawa following the
end of the current school year.
If you haven’t caught on yet, this was an APRIL FOOLS
JOKE that Sport’s Editor, Chris Benson, pulled on the
readers of the Putnam County Sentinel on April 1, 1975.
